10 Minute Greek Yogurt Dessert

This incredibly quick and satisfying dessert layers creamy Greek yogurt with fresh fruit, a touch of honey, and a delightful crunch, perfect for a healthy sweet craving in minutes.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Total Time 10 minutes
Servings: 2 servings
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: Greek, Mediterranean
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

  • 1.5 cup Greek Yogurt plain, full-fat or low-fat
  • 2 tbsp Honey or maple syrup
  • 0.5 cup Mixed Berries fresh or frozen (thawed)
  • 0.25 cup Granola high-quality
  • 1 tbsp Chopped Pistachios or walnuts
  • 0.5 tsp Cinnamon ground
  • 0.25 tsp Vanilla Extract optional
  • 2 leaves Fresh Mint for garnish, optional

Equipment

  • Small Bowls
  • Spoon
  • Measuring Spoons/Cups

Method
 

Assemble the Dessert
  1. In each of two small serving bowls, spoon out 3/4 cup of Greek yogurt.
  2. Drizzle 1 tablespoon of honey (or maple syrup) over the yogurt in each bowl. If using vanilla extract, add 1/8 teaspoon to each bowl.
  3. Sprinkle 1/4 teaspoon of ground cinnamon over the yogurt in each bowl.
  4. Gently stir the honey, cinnamon, and vanilla (if using) into the yogurt until just combined. Do not overmix.
  5. Evenly divide the mixed berries between the two bowls, placing them on top of the yogurt.
  6. Top each dessert with 2 tablespoons of granola and 1/2 tablespoon of chopped pistachios.
  7. Garnish with a fresh mint leaf, if desired, and serve immediately for best enjoyment.

Notes

For variations, try different fruits like sliced banana, figs, or peaches. Add a squeeze of fresh lemon juice to the yogurt for extra zing. A drizzle of chocolate sauce or a sprinkle of chocolate chips can also be a delightful addition. This dessert is best enjoyed fresh.
